    When considering a Turkish hair transplant in Edmonton, it's essential to understand the factors that influence the cost. Turkish hair transplants are renowned for their high quality and competitive pricing, making them a popular choice for many seeking hair restoration. In Edmonton, the cost can vary based on several key factors:

    1. Clinic Reputation and Experience: Highly reputable clinics with experienced surgeons often charge more due to their proven track record and advanced techniques.
    2. Type of Procedure: Different methods such as FUE (Follicular Unit Extraction) or FUT (Follicular Unit Transplantation) have varying costs. FUE is generally more expensive but offers less invasive and quicker recovery.
    3. Number of Grafts: The cost is directly proportional to the number of grafts required. More extensive hair loss will necessitate more grafts, thus increasing the overall cost.
    4. Additional Services: Post-operative care, medications, and follow-up appointments can add to the final bill. Some clinics include these in their package, while others charge separately.
    5. Travel and Accommodation: If the clinic is not local, travel and accommodation expenses must be factored in, which can significantly impact the total cost.

    On average, a Turkish hair transplant in Edmonton can range from CAD 4,000 to CAD 15,000. It's crucial to consult with a certified professional to get a personalized quote based on individual needs and expectations. Always ensure that the clinic is reputable and the surgeon is qualified to perform the procedure to ensure optimal results and safety.

    Factors Affecting the Cost

    Several elements contribute to the overall cost of a Turkish hair transplant in Edmonton. Firstly, the technique employed is a crucial determinant. The two primary methods are Follicular Unit Transplantation (FUT) and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E). FUE is generally more expensive due to its minimally invasive nature and superior results.

    Secondly, the extent of hair loss plays a significant role. More extensive hair loss requires a larger number of grafts, which can increase the cost. Clinics typically charge per graft, so the more grafts needed, the higher the expense.

    Lastly, the reputation and expertise of the clinic and surgeon can influence the price. Highly reputable clinics with experienced surgeons often charge more, but this can be justified by the quality of the results and the level of care provided.

    Comparing Turkish Hair Transplants to Local Options

    Turkish hair transplants have gained popularity due to their competitive pricing. However, it's essential to consider the total cost, including travel expenses, accommodation, and potential follow-up care. While the initial procedure might be cheaper in Turkey, additional costs can add up, making it comparable to local options in Edmonton.

    Moreover, opting for a local clinic ensures easier access to follow-up appointments and immediate care in case of any complications. This convenience can be invaluable, especially in the critical post-operative period.
